Q: Is 107,080 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 107,080 is a composite number.

Why is 107,080 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 107,080 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 40 2,677 5,354 10,708 13,385 21,416 26,770 53,540 and 107,080, with no remainder.

Since 107,080 cannot be divided by just 1 and 107,080, it is a composite number.
